package javax.lang.model.type;

import java.util.List;

import javax.lang.model.element.AnnotationMirror;

/**
 * Represents an annotated type.
 *
 * As of the {@link javax.lang.model.SourceVersion#RELEASE_8
 * RELEASE_8} source version, annotated types can appear for all
 * type uses.
 *
 * @author Werner Dietl
 * @since 1.8
 */
public interface AnnotatedType extends TypeMirror,
    DeclaredType, TypeVariable, WildcardType,
    PrimitiveType, ArrayType {

    List<? extends AnnotationMirror> getAnnotations();
    TypeMirror getUnderlyingType();
}
